Frequently Asked Questions about Summers
What type of rentals are currently available in Summers?
There are currently 69 Apartments for Rent in Summers, AR with pricing that ranges from $499 to $3,700. There are also 33 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Summers ranging from $1,199 to $2,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Summers?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Summers ranges from $1,199 to $2,500 with an average monthly rent of $1,811.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Summers?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Summers range from $669 to $3,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,199 to $2,240.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,725 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$499.
